Committed Developers vs. In-House Teams: Which Is Right for You?
The choice in between making use of specialized developers and keeping an in-house team is a substantial one that can impact the trajectory of your projects and overall business strategy. Committed programmers give a degree of versatility and customized knowledge that can be useful for details, short-term initiatives. On the other hand, internal teams contribute to a cohesive firm culture and a nuanced understanding of long-lasting objectives. By checking out vital variables such as budget plan, task range, and wanted control, you can much better identify which technique aligns with your business requirements. However, the effects of this selection extend past immediate outcomes-- consider the more comprehensive effect on your service landscape.
Understanding Committed Designers
The growing need for specialized skills in the technology market has actually caused the development of dedicated designers as a practical option for many companies. These professionals are typically acquired on a project basis, enabling firms to take advantage of specific experience without the long-lasting dedication connected with permanent hires. Dedicated programmers are typically ingrained within a client's team, giving flexibility and scalability to meet job requirements.
This design permits companies to access a global skill swimming pool, which is particularly helpful in a swiftly developing technical landscape. Committed developers can be sourced from different geographical areas, guaranteeing that business can locate the ideal ability at competitive rates. They usually bring a wealth of experience and understanding, having actually functioned on varied tasks across different markets.
Additionally, committed developers can focus solely on the jobs available, boosting performance and efficiency. They are equipped to integrate perfectly into existing process, working together carefully with internal teams to accomplish job goals. This approach not only reduces the concern of recruitment and training but additionally permits companies to continue to be dexterous, adjusting promptly to transforming market needs and technical improvements.
Benefits of In-House Teams
Additionally, in-house teams often tend to have a deeper understanding of the business's mission, worths, and objectives. This positioning can boost employee interaction and inspiration, as staff member really feel much more attached to their work and the organization's success. In addition, having a devoted internal group allows for much better placement of techniques and goals, as these members are constantly focused on the business's concerns.
Internal groups also help with quicker decision-making procedures, as they can react more rapidly to challenges and changes. The well established partnerships and knowledge with company protocols allow for streamlined process and minimized miscommunication. Inevitably, the mix of a natural society, placement with business goals, and efficient communication makes in-house teams an important possession for lots of organizations, especially those seeking to cultivate lasting development and technology.
Price Factors To Consider
When reviewing price factors to consider, both in-house groups and committed programmers existing distinct financial effects for organizations. Engaging committed programmers commonly includes a pay-per-project or hourly rate version, which can be cost-efficient for organizations with rising and fall task needs. This method allows for adaptability in scaling sources up or down, guaranteeing that companies just pay for the solutions they require.
On the other hand, internal teams require taken care of expenses, consisting of incomes, benefits, and overhead costs such as workplace and devices. While this model supplies greater control and prompt accessibility of resources, it might lead to greater long-term expenses, especially if the work does not validate a full-time team.
Furthermore, firms ought to think about the hidden expenses linked with recruitment and training of internal staff members, which can even more stress spending plans. In many cases, the time and resources spent on handling an internal custom software development firm team can detract from the company's core organization objectives.
Task Monitoring and Adaptability
Task administration and flexibility are essential aspects that influence the option in between specialized developers and internal groups. Dedicated groups frequently have actually established processes for taking care of tasks effectively, leveraging details approaches like Agile or Scrum, which promote iterative progression and adaptability.
Ultimately, the selection in between devoted developers and internal teams rests on the preferred level of adaptability and the certain project monitoring demands. Companies have to examine their operational characteristics, job intricacy, and source availability to establish which choice aligns ideal with their strategic purposes.
Making the Right Option
Picking the right development strategy-- specialized programmers or in-house teams-- calls for a mindful analysis of numerous variables that align with a company's tactical goals. Alternatively, internal groups can provide better continuity and integration with existing workers.
Next, assess your budget plan. Devoted designers commonly provide a cost-effective solution for temporary tasks, while internal teams may incur higher long-lasting costs because of wages, advantages, and expenses expenses. Examine the level of control and collaboration desired; internal groups normally promote stronger communication and placement with firm culture.
Additionally, consider the moment framework. If immediate results are essential, specialized designers can be onboarded rapidly, whereas building an internal team takes time for employment and training. Weigh the lasting vision of your company. Spending in an in-house group might generate far better returns over time if constant development is essential. Eventually, the choice depends upon a thorough evaluation of these elements, making certain positioning with your firm's operational requirements and overall goals.
Verdict
In conclusion, the decision between specialized programmers and internal groups rests on project requirements and organizational objectives. Dedicated developers offer versatility and specific know-how, making them ideal for temporary campaigns. Alternatively, internal teams cultivate a cohesive culture and much deeper alignment with long-term goals. Careful assessment of budget plan restrictions, project timelines, and desired control degrees is essential for determining one of the most ideal strategy, ensuring alignment with strategic top priorities and functional effectiveness.
The decision in between using dedicated programmers and maintaining an internal team is a significant one that can impact the trajectory of your projects and total company strategy.Job management and adaptability are vital factors that affect the selection between committed designers and internal teams. software development partner.In comparison, in-house groups may stand out in keeping a consistent job management framework due to their knowledge with the organization's society and lasting goals. Devoted programmers typically offer an affordable option for temporary projects, while in-house groups might sustain higher long-lasting costs due to wages, advantages, and overhead expenses.In final thought, the choice in between internal groups and committed developers hinges on project demands and business purposes
Comments on “Offshore Software Development: Cost-Effective Solutions for Growing Companies”